Subject: Guest Wi-Fi desk procedure at reception

Hi all,

From Monday, the guest Wi-Fi desk at the Larkhollow Building reception will be staffed between 08:30 and 17:00. Assistants escorting visitors should sign them in at the desk first, confirm the host's name, and only then issue a day pass. Please keep the sign-in sheet tidy and report any discrepancies to Facilities at once. For reference, the staff door code for the reception side door is below.

turnstile pass: bdg-YEOZLM-79341408

**Capacity note: Stormvane alert fan-out.** When a regional alert fires, Stormvane fans out notifications to every subscribed device in the affected cells. Peak events (coastal storms over dense cells) produce roughly 40× baseline throughput, so we provision the dispatcher fleet for burst rather than average load, with a queue-depth circuit breaker to shed low-priority digests first. Future maintainers should revisit these numbers after each storm season. Current tuning constants follow.

constants for yaduf-fahag:
BUDGETS = {
    "kelix": 528,
    "briwyn": 734,
}

## Signing the taxcache artifacts

Quick one: every build of the Ledgerpine tax-rate cache ships as a signed tarball, otherwise the deploy agent won't touch it. Bump the rate tables, run the build, then sign before upload — that's the whole dance. The agent checks signatures against the key below.

deploy key for kagup-bawig: bky9_ZMq28eTw9

Consent banner rollout, phase 2. Banner flag ships dark; enable per-region via the flags table. Review the geo lookup change carefully — a wrong default blocks the whole EU cohort. Consent records are append-only; never update in place. Rollback is flag-off only, no schema revert. Audit writes land in the consent store, reachable via the string below.

database URL for bahop-yagep: mssql://sildor_svc:35ha7jz@db-fb6d.nelvrodyn.example:5432/casath